Halo 2 Anniversary Needs to Nail Multiplayer, Says Xbox Boss

March 27, 2014 by Josiah Renaudin

Although it hasn’t been formally announced, Halo 2 Anniversary was discussed in detail at GDC by Phil Spencer.

Microsoft Game Studios boss Phil Spencer won’t outright confirm that a Halo 2 Anniversary exists, but he will discuss what the game should be with a sly grin on his face. Speaking to IGN during the Game Developer’s Conference, Spencer emphasized the remake’s multiplayer, and how it needs to be just as revolutionary the second time around in order for the game to be a success.

"In this fictitious world where that game existed, it’s an easy answer: it has to be just the multiplayer experience that we all found in that first Halo 2 game,” he said when asked about the most important feature. “If you think about what happened in the franchise and what were the hallmark moments – when did duel wielding come in, when did another playable character that wasn’t Master Chief come in?

"All the things that you and I know about the evolution of the franchise, if you’re going to say one thing about Halo 2, you’re going to talk about real multiplayer. I think you just have to nail that in just such a fundamentally core way. Frankly [we'd have to do it] probably better than we did with Halo 1 Anniversary. I thought the multiplayer in Halo 1 Anniversary was good, but Halo 1 never had multiplayer in the truest sense, so it always was going to be something different.

So, it’s a real game, right? We probably won’t get the formal announcement until E3, but you can expect the remake to become available on your Xbox One sometime this year.

"If there were something called Halo 2 Anniversary," he added, "I think the multiplayer would have to be fantastic."
